Making the basketball state tournament (final 8) in a four class system is the same as making the football playoffs (final 32) in a 6 class system?
Strongly disagree with that statement. In football, well over 50% of teams in each class make the state playoffs. In basketball, less than 10% of teams in each class. make it to what is considered the state tournament.
